T.H.E. Show Enters Into Collaborative Partnership With Audiophile Directory

T.H.E. Enterprises teams up with new website startup, Audiophile Directory, in support of the HiFi industry.

T.H.E. Show and Audiophile Directory Logos

T.H.E. Enterprises, the owner of America’s longest-running HiFi show (T.H.E. Show) today announced a new collaborative partnership with Audiophile Directory to make it easier for attendees to discover brands, dealers, and products.

Launching in March of 2025, Audiophile Directory (AD) aims to be a centralized resource for hi-fi shoppers. Like Zillow for apartment hunters, Audiophile Directory plans to offer expertly curated information for audiophiles that Google just can’t match.

In celebration of Audiophile Directory’s launch, a $5,000 shopping spree sweepstakes will be awarded to one winner to spend at their local hi-fi shop. The winner will be selected at T.H.E. Show SoCal 2025, at The Hilton Orange County/Costa Mesa during June 6-8, 2025.

With T.H.E. Show’s four locations across the United States (SoCal, Austin, New York, and Las Vegas launching Q1 of 2026) and AD’s proprietary technology, this partnership promises the audio industry and the global community new ways of discovering audio, and being discovered. The partnership encompasses everything from custom and bespoke advertising, new ways of searching for audio, live events both online and in-person, new exhibits that are AD focused at T.H.E. Shows, and more.
